一、引言
随着云计算、大数据等技术的快速发展,微服务分布式架构已成为现代软件开发的主流趋势。北京市作为中国的科技创新中心,汇聚了大量优秀的微服务分布式架构技术团队。本文将重点介绍某北京市微服务分布式架构技术团队在技术创新、项目实践以及未来趋势方面的探索与成就。
二、技术创新
- 服务治理与监控
该团队在微服务架构中深入研究了服务治理与监控技术,实现了服务的自动化注册、发现、负载均衡以及故障转移。同时,通过引入先进的监控工具,实现了对服务性能的实时监控和预警,有效提高了系统的稳定性和可靠性。
- 容器化与编排
容器化技术作为微服务架构的重要组成部分,为服务的部署和管理提供了极大的便利。该团队积极拥抱容器化技术,通过Docker等工具实现了服务的快速部署和弹性伸缩。同时,结合Kubernetes等编排工具,实现了对容器化服务的自动化管理和调度。
- API网关与微服务安全
API网关作为微服务架构的入口,承担着路由转发、认证授权、限流熔断等重要职责。该团队在API网关技术方面进行了深入研究,实现了对微服务的安全防护和高效管理。同时,结合OAuth2、JWT等安全机制,确保了微服务间的安全通信和数据传输。
三、项目实践
- 电商系统微服务化改造
该团队参与了一个大型电商系统的微服务化改造项目。通过拆分单体应用、重构服务接口、引入服务治理与监控等技术手段,成功实现了系统的微服务化转型。改造后的系统不仅提高了性能和可扩展性,还降低了运维成本和维护难度。
- 金融支付平台分布式架构升级
针对金融支付平台的高并发、高可用需求,该团队设计了一套基于分布式架构的支付系统。通过引入分布式事务、消息队列、缓存等技术手段,实现了支付流程的高效处理和数据的实时同步。同时,结合容灾备份和故障恢复机制,确保了支付系统的稳定性和可靠性。
四、未来趋势与展望
- 服务网格与无服务器架构
服务网格和无服务器架构作为微服务架构的演进方向,为服务的治理和管理提供了新的思路和方法。该团队正在积极研究这些新技术,并计划在未来的项目中引入和应用。
- 人工智能与微服务结合
随着人工智能技术的快速发展,将AI与微服务结合已成为行业热点。该团队正在探索如何将AI技术应用于微服务架构中,以提高服务的智能化水平和用户体验。
- 跨域协作与开源生态
微服务架构的跨域协作和开源生态对于推动技术创新和行业发展具有重要意义。该团队积极参与开源社区的建设和协作,与国内外同行共同推动微服务技术的发展和应用。
五、结语
北京市微服务分布式架构技术团队在技术创新、项目实践以及未来趋势方面取得了显著的成就。通过不断探索和实践,他们为行业提供了宝贵经验和启示。未来,他们将继续秉承创新精神和实践精神,为推动微服务技术的发展和应用贡献更多力量。